1. To prevent harmful habits like these from dominating a teenager’s life is essential. They must learn to recognize bad habits early and make appropriate changes.
appropriate: suitable, acceptable or correct for the particular circumstances 合适的;恰当的
appropriate negative
2. For example, we could try to replace a negative routine with something more positive. So when we feel unhappy again (cue), rather than eat snacks, we could listen to some of our favourite music instead (routine), which will make us feel relaxed (reward).
negative: bad or harmful 坏的;有害的
an appropriate response/ measure/ method
恰如其分的反应/措施/方法
examine facilitate dominate rely on
1. To facilitate a positive change in our bad habits, we must first examine our bad habit cycles and then try to adapt them.
facilitate: to make an action or process possible or easier.
促进;使便利
新机场将促进旅游业的发展。
The new airport will facilitate the development of tourism.
examine: to look at something closely, to see if there is anything wrong or to find a cause of a problem 仔细地检查,检验
Students will be examined in all subjects at the end of the term.
期末时学生要参加所有学科的考试。
to give sb. a test to see how much they know about a subject or
what they can do 测验
It is necessary to examine how the proposals can be carried out.
有必要调查一下怎样才能实施这些方案。
To consider or study an idea, a subject, etc. very carefully 审查
2. To prevent harmful habits like these from dominating a teenager’s life is essential. They must learn to recognize bad habits early and make appropriate changes.
dominate: to control or have a lot of influence over sb./sth., especially in an unpleasant way. 支配;控制
3. When we feel unhappy (cue), we eat lots of unhealthy snacks (routine), which makes us feel happy (reward). The reward makes us much more likely to continue the cycle, and the bad habit of relying on unhealthy snacks is formed.
rely on: depend on 依赖;依靠
他小时候由他父亲主宰一切。
As a child he was dominated by his father.
现在我们很大程度上依赖电脑来安排我们的工作。
These days we rely heavily on computers to organize our work.
reliable adj. 可靠的
